Kyle Larson, Cliff Daniels honor late Hendrick executive Jon Edwards after Bristol win

Kyle Larson won a fairly ho-hum race at the Food City 500 on Sunday at Bristol, but it was anything but an ordinary race. Hendrick Motorsports lost one of its own this week, Jon Edwards, the organization’s director of racing communications.
Shortly after the race, the communications slowed for Larson and his team and the crew paid tribute. Multiple people spoke up.
“This is for Jon,” crew chief Cliff Daniels said, per Jeff Gluck of The Athletic. “This one is definitely for Jon,” added Larson on the radio.
FOX Sports’ crew caught up with Kyle Larson after the race to get his thoughts on winning a race right after the death of a key team executive. He opened up a bit more than on the radio.
“This one’s definitely for Jon,” Larson said. “He’s just a great guy here, so we’re going to miss him. Successful weekend here, wish he was going to be here with us to celebrate but I know he’s celebrating with us in spirit.”

Kyle Larson wasn’t the only one to pay tribute to Edwards this week from the Hendrick Motorsports team. Jeff Gordon also weighed in in the middle of the week.
“I’m devastated by the loss of my dear friend, Jon,” Gordon wrote on Twitter. “For almost three decades, we were side by side through every high and low, every celebration, and every challenge. He was one of the most loyal, hardworking and selfless people I’ve ever known, and I will be forever grateful for his immeasurable impact on my life and my career. My heart is with Jon’s family and everyone who loved him. He was truly one of a kind.”
Hendrick Motorsports also released a statement on Edwards’ passing. It mirrored the love Kyle Larson had for him.
“It is with profound sadness that we confirm the passing of Jon Edwards, our longtime friend, teammate and director of racing communications,” the Hendrick statement reads. “Jon was a consummate professional whose remarkable gift for building strong and lasting relationships made him a respected figure in our sport.
“His impact on Hendrick Motorsports, the NASCAR community and countless individuals cannot be overstated. Above all, Jon was a kind and thoughtful person who carried a genuine passion for our industry, our organization and his many teammates and friends. Our thoughts are with Jon’s family and all who are grieving this tremendous loss. He will be deeply missed.”
